Two shapes can be described as congruent if they are exactly the same in size and shape. Their position and orientation can be different, but the shape and the size must be identical. In other words, the two shapes should be able to fit on top of each other perfectly. For two shapes to be congruent, their corresponding angles must be equal and.

Two shapes with the same shape and different sizes are called Similar shapes. Two shapes will be similar if one shape is an extension of the other shape. In other words, we can say that, when two shapes are similar then, it means the corresponding sides are in proportion and corresponding angles are equal to each other in given shapes respectively.

Similar shapes are enlargements of each other using a scale factor. All the corresponding angles in the similar shapes are equal and the corresponding lengths are in the same ratio. E.g. These two rectangles are similar shapes. The scale factor of enlargement from shape A to shape B is 2 2. The angles are all 90^o 90o.

Similar Shapes. Two shapes are said to be mathematically similar if all of the angles in the shapes are equal, but the shapes are not necessarily the same size. Polygons are 2D shapes made from straight lines that meet at points called vertices. There are two different types of polygons. Regular polygons. Irregular polygons. Regular polygons have equal side. lengths and equal interior angles. Interior angles are the angles. inside the polygon.

Area of Similar Shapes Formulas. The formula for the area of similar shapes is given below: \ (\frac {Area~of~figure~A} {Area~of~figure~B}=\left (\frac {a} {b}\right)^2\) To find the area of two similar shapes we can use the knowledge that the ratio of their areas is equal to the ratio of the square of their respective sides.
